It's time for our Ninth Annual Guns and Hoses Charity Tennis Challenge. This year it will be held on April 24th, 2010. As last year, this endeavor should prove to be a fun-filled day of tennis, food, drinks, friends, and lots of silent auction and raffle prizes. Last year prizes included hotel stays, dinner certificates, Giant and 49er's tickets, wine, events, and much, much more. $100.00 donation includes the entry fee, dinner and drinks. For just $30.00 you can have dinner, watch the tennis and have all of the wine and beer you can drink. All players compete at their own level in a fun and friendly manner.
This tournament will benefit two very worthwhile charities: The Bay Area Law Enforcement Assistance Fund (SFPD) and San Francisco Fire Fighters Toy Program (Sponsored by Local 798.)
The Tournament will be hosted by the San Francisco Tennis Club, San Francisco Police Officers Association (SFPOA) and The San Francisco Firefighters Union Local 798. A special thanks to all of them for their continued contribution to these worthy causes.

Proceeds from the tennis tournament, silent auction, and raffle will once again be split between the Bay Area Law Enforcement Assistance Fund (BALEAF), who provides support to the law enforcement family who have had members killed in the line of duty, been seriously injured, or experienced a catastrophic event, and the San Francisco Fire Fighters Toy Program (sponsored by Local 798), who provide toys to needy children at the holidays.
